XDebug与Aptana Studio 3

OTN*_*OTN 17 php aptana xdebug aptana3

我想知道如何让XDebug与Aptana Studio 3一起工作(我已经在这台机器上安装了Aptana Studio 3和XAMPP).

你知道最近的一篇文章告诉我如何做到这一点并解释了XDebug吗?我没有经验也没有任何关于XDebug的知识,我寻找文章,但所有看起来都过时了.

And*_*ham 13

我意识到这是一个老线程,但我也很难找到如何使用Aptana Studio和FireFox调试php,所以这里有一个快速的方法来让它工作......

我发现最简单的方法是安装wamp服务器V2.2,这是一个非常有用的程序,因为它安装了Apache Server,PHP和MySQL等工具,一切都可以通过任务栏轻松配置.

1)安装的Aptana Studio的V3.3.X或更高此处下载

2.)安装WampServer V2.2或更高版本在此处下载(XAMMP用户阅读底部).


WampServer:

1.)确保XDebug正在接受远程调试,单击任务栏中的WampServer图标并转到PHP-> PHP设置并确保选中"(XDebug):远程调试"如果不选择它单击WampServer图标和"重新启动所有服务".

2.)验证XDebug是否正在运行:a.)如果您有WampServer插入index.php在URL中输入"localhost",在"工具"下单击"phpinfo()"并检查以确保XDebug正在运行,您应该看到FireFox中的以下内容:

的XDebug

b.) If you didn't overwrite the index.php create a file (/www_dir/phpinfo.php) with the following:
<?php
phpinfo();
?>

b.1) In FireFox enter "localhost/phpinfo.php" and look for XDebug as shown in the previous image.
Run Code Online (Sandbox Code Playgroud)

Aptana工作室:

  1.) Click Window->Preferences
  2.) In the Preferences dialog go to Aptana Studio->Editors->PHP->PHP Interpreters
  3.) Click "Add..."
  4.) Enter the information like 
Run Code Online (Sandbox Code Playgroud)

这个

  5.) Click "OK"
  6.) Click on the debug icon and select "Debug Configurations"
  7.) Double click on "PHP Web Page"
  8.) Click the plus next to "PHP Server"

     a.) Enter a name
     b.) Base URL will be "localhost"
     c.) Document Root will be the path to your index.php
Run Code Online (Sandbox Code Playgroud)

最后在Aptana Studio中单击"调试图标"箭头,然后选择上面命名的配置.如果Firefox提示您安装Aptana Studio插件...

希望这有助于......

-------------

XAMPP用户

-------------

按照提供的步骤,但在您的目录链接

在Preferences对话框中,转到Aptana Studio-> Editors-> PHP-> PHP Interpreters

应分别链接到C:\ xampp\php\php.exe和C:\ xampp\php\php.ini

*****更新*****

如果您使用的是Firefox V20 + Firebug V1.8 +存在一些兼容性问题,基本上会破坏Firefox的上下文菜单,我找不到它的修复程序,所以我最终不得不走另一条路线,并认为我应该发帖子,Aptana Studio是基于Eclipse的,所以IMHO获得PHP调试的最好方法是使用PDT安装Eclipse并删除Aptana Studio ...上面的说明将使得所有工作都可以使用XDebug

这里有一个很好的链接,关于如何使一切运行eclipse-pdt


sgi*_*bly 7

目前,Aptana Studio 3中没有PHP调试器支持.但是,很快就会有.请参阅:http://jira.appcelerator.org/browse/APSTUD-769并将自己添加为观察者,以便在完成后获得通知.

目前,如果您真的需要调试,可以从eclipse.org安装PDT.他们还提供有关如何使用它的最新文档.有一个小的学习曲线,但它在Aptana(一旦它发布)几乎相同,所以你没有什么可失去的:)

  • 现在支持每晚版本的Aptana https://jira.appcelerator.org/browse/APSTUD-769 (2认同)